Accounts Payable / Accounting Specialist — Part TimePerform assigned accounting functions under the guidance of the Accounting Manager. Process and monitor payments and expenditures, and analyze a variety of reports and records for accuracy. Coordinate accounting matters with internal departments and external vendors and suppliers. Ensure accounting functions are performed effectively and efficiently so that financial information remains accurate and up to date. Ensure vendors and suppliers are paid in a timely and appropriate manner.
Apply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) in maintaining basic to complex accounts within established accounting systems.
Work closely with Purchasing to verify the accuracy of vendor statements and inventory invoices. Initiate timely and appropriate adjustments when inaccuracies are identified and work with vendors and suppliers to make corrections.
Initiate invoice processing and verification, expense coding, and preparation of payment checks or vouchers in a timely and accurate manner.
Apply accounts payable principles to a wide variety of basic to complex transactions. Conduct analyses and provide recommendations or alternative solutions to improve financial performance and profitability.
Communicate with vendors and suppliers regarding questions or issues with statements and invoices, including obtaining credits that are due.
Serve as a key contact for internal personnel regarding vendor payment questions or issues.
Maintain and organize the Accounts Payable email inbox.
Process monthly corporate credit card expense reports.
Support month-end close by ensuring all liabilities and expenses are captured in the correct accounting period and that Accounts Payable balances are fully reconciled.
Maintain and update Accounts Payable records and files.
Ensure year-end 1099s are accurate and distributed on schedule.
